Android 性能方面能夠優化的地方數據庫
最近好多精力都放在了處理ANR問題上,因爲線程太多,數據庫鎖太多,UI操做太多,這裏小結下處理過程當中的經驗。ide
1.首先找到anr的日誌文件性能
位置:/data/anr/trances.txt優化
2.分析日誌找到問題線程
這裏咱們遇到的狀況有日誌
a.因爲新成員的加入,在UI線程中進行聯網操做資源
b.UI大量的inflate,耗時太長it
c.UI線程訪問被子線程佔用的資源,致使一直等待class
以上問題的解決方法你們想必都明白,這裏就很少說了吧方法